Mme David Emond est décédée
Vendredi, à sa demeure, 606 rue Saint-Patrice, est décédée soudainement Mme David Emond, née Emma Landry, agée de 64 ans, la défune était originaire d'Ottawa. Elle était la fille de M. et Mme Joseph Landry, tous deux décédés. Sa mère etait anciennement Mlle Mélina Laverdure. Agée de 64 ans elle était origonaire d'Ottawa, et fille feu de M. et Mme Joseph Landry. Elle habita la capitale toute sa vie. Paroissienne bien connue et hautement estimé de la paroisse Ste-Anne. Mme Emond comptait un cercle nombreux d'amis. Elle etait une personne très charitable et s'occupait de plusieurs oeuvres paroissiales. Elle épousa en premières noces M. Arthur Lefebvre, en secondes noces M. David Emond. Du premier mariage sont né un fils et deux filles: M. Arthur Lefebvre d'Ottawa: Mme Victor Potter, née Edmée Lefevbre, de Philadelphie, U.S.A. Eugène Roy, née Noëla Lefebvre d'Ottawa. Du deuxième marige sont né un fils et deux filles: M. René Emond, d'Ottawa: Mme Laurent Villeneuve. née Berthe Emond d'Ottawa et Mlle Yvette Emond à la maison et ainsi que son époux, M. David Emond. Elle laisse aussi tois belle-filles: Mme Arthur Duguay, Mme Xavier Lamoureux et Mme Henri Charron, ainsi que M. Albert Emond, son beau-fils et six gendres: M.M. Potts, de Philadelphie, Laurent Villeneuve, Eugène Roy, Arthur Duguay, Honoré Charron et Xavier Lamoureux, tous d'Ottawa. Les Funérailles auront lieu lundi matin le 13 courant à 7 heures 45 de la demeure mortuaire, 606 rue St-Patrice pour service à l'église Ste-Anne à 8 heures et l'inhumation se fera au cimetière Notre-Dame d'Ottawa.
